In 1916 during a non bowl game John Heisman as head coach of Georgia Tech, ran up the score against cumberland in a revenge game 222-0 In the spring of 1916, Tech's baseball team was humiliated 22-0 by a Nashville pro team masquerading as Cumberland College. That fall, Cumberland decided to drop football, but Heisman was determined to avenge the baseball loss. The first NFL Pro Bowl was played January 14, 1951 in Los Angeles, California. The American Conference defeated the National Conference 28-27. Otto Graham, QB for the Cleveland Browns, was the MVP.
